Để vẽ lại hình ảnh bằng Matplotlib của python, chúng ta có thể thực hiện các bước sau -
- Đặt kích thước hình và điều chỉnh phần đệm giữa và xung quanh các ô phụ.
- Tạo một hình mới hoặc kích hoạt một hình hiện có.
- Lấy trục hiện tại bằng phương thức gca ().
- Hiển thị con số hiện tại.
- Lặp lại trong phạm vi 20 và vẽ lại cốt truyện.
- Sử dụng plot () phương pháp để vẽ các điểm dữ liệu ngẫu nhiên.
- Vẽ lại hình và tạm dừng một lúc.
- Đóng cửa sổ hình.
Ví dụ
import numpy as np from matplotlib import pyplot as plt plt.rcParams["figure.figsize"] = [7.50, 3.50] plt.rcParams["figure.autolayout"] = True fig = plt.figure() ax = fig.gca() fig.show() for i in range(20): ax.plot(np.random.randint(1, 5), np.random.randint(1, 5), '*', ms=10) fig.canvas.draw() plt.pause(0.1) plt.close(fig)
Đầu ra